Video:  Body found identified as missing Leeds mother

» 1 Comment | Post a Comment

    The body of a woman found overnight in St. Clair County has been
identified as 23-year-old Emily Milling of Leeds.

    St. Clair County Coroner Dennis Russell said the remains were
found on Markeeta Road at about 7:30 p.m. Monday

    Police said Milling was last seen late Friday or early Saturday
at a club in Leeds.

    Authorities have not determined how Milling died, which is still
being investigated.
